No need to oops for this, WARN_ON is good enough.

 drivers/media/v4l2-core/videobuf2-core.c | 6 +++---
 1 file changed, 3 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/media/v4l2-core/videobuf2-core.c 
b/drivers/media/v4l2-core/videobuf2-core.c
index 93b7969..2c3a7f2 100644
--- a/drivers/media/v4l2-core/videobuf2-core.c
+++ b/drivers/media/v4l2-core/videobuf2-core.c
@@ -2531,9 +2531,9 @@ static int __vb2_init_fileio(struct vb2_queue *q, int 
read)
        /*
         * Sanity check
         */
-       if ((read && !(q->io_modes & VB2_READ)) ||
-          (!read && !(q->io_modes & VB2_WRITE)))
-               BUG();
+       if (WARN_ON((read && !(q->io_modes & VB2_READ)) ||
+                   (!read && !(q->io_modes & VB2_WRITE))))
+               return -EINVAL;
